2. Local SEO & Google My Business Optimization

Local SEO ensures your hospital appears when local patients are searching for healthcare services. Optimizing your Google My Business (GMB) listing increases your chances of showing up in local searches, map results, and Google’s local pack.

Advantages:

  • Boosts visibility among local patients.
  • Drives more organic traffic to your website.
  • Enhances the patient’s user experience by providing essential information like operational hours, directions, and reviews.

Example:

Ensure your GMB listing contains updated information about your hospital—address, phone number, hours of operation, and photos. Encourage satisfied patients to leave positive reviews and respond promptly to any feedback. These steps not only improve your online reputation but also signal to Google that you are a trustworthy and relevant entity.

3. Health & Wellness Workshops

Hosting health and wellness workshops establishes your hospital as a hub of knowledge. These events can cover topics like nutrition, exercise, mental health, and preventive care.

Advantages:

  • Strengthens community ties.
  • Positions your institution as a thought leader in healthcare.
  • Provides an opportunity for face-to-face interactions with potential patients.

Example:

Organize a free monthly workshop on heart health. This can include a mix of expert talks, cooking demonstrations for heart-healthy meals, and interactive Q&A sessions. Promote this event locally through flyers, social media, and community partnerships.

Suppose you’re opening a new pediatric wing. Create a Facebook ad campaign targeting parents within a 20-mile radius of your hospital. Use compelling visuals, testimonials from other parents, and a strong call to action to encourage them to learn more about your pediatric services.

Offer video consultations for patients who need follow-up visits or those who have minor queries. Ensure you have a secure and HIPAA-compliant platform, and promote this service on your website, through email marketing, and on social media platforms.

9. Partnering with Local Businesses

Collaborating with local businesses can help you tap into their customer base, and vice versa. Such partnerships can be mutually beneficial.

Advantages:

  • Expands your reach in the local community.
  • Creates a support network among local enterprises.
  • Drives mutual growth for both the hospital and the business.

Example:

Team up with a local gym. They can offer discounted memberships to patients who are recommended physical therapy or exercise by your hospital, while you can offer health checks or consultations to gym members at discounted rates.
